The global immunohematology market is forecasted to grow by USD 1305.7 mn during 2025-2030, accelerating at a CAGR of 7.8% during the forecast period. The report on the global immunohematology market provides a holistic analysis, market size and forecast, trends, growth drivers, and challenges, as well as vendor analysis covering around 25 vendors.

The report offers an up-to-date analysis regarding the current market scenario, the latest trends and drivers, and the overall market environment. The market is driven by rising global surgical volume drives testing, growing automation adoption in transfusion diagnostics, increasing prevalence of chronic hematological disorders.

This study identifies the molecular genotyping reshaping complex compatibility testing as one of the prime reasons driving the global immunohematology market growth during the next few years. Also, universal donor screening regulations expanding reagent demand and emergency care expansion driving rapid serological typing will lead to sizable demand in the market.
